Chandigarh: All flights from the airport here were again cancelled on Tuesday due to fogging, leaving a large number of passengers stranded, an official said.
"Authorities have cancelled all the flights for today (Tuesday). We are still not sure about tomorrow (Wednesday) as it all depends on the weather," said the airport official.
No flights took off or landed at the airport Monday either. Chandigarh airport had remained grounded Jan 1-14 due to dense fog and overcast conditions.
"Our Instrument Landing System (ILS), which helps during foggy weather, is lying defunct for the last six months. All the airlines have suffered losses worth lakhs of rupees due to this glitch," the official added.
